Framingham State University vs. MSU Moorhead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, Framingham State University or MSU Moorhead?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Framingham State University than MSU Moorhead ($16,114 vs. $18,221).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Minnesota State University Moorhead are 28.2% lower than at Framingham State University ($10,994 vs. $15,310).
- Framingham State University is 14.3% more expensive for in-state tuition than MSU Moorhead (about $1,492 more per year; $11,920.00 vs. $10,428.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 72.6% higher at Framingham State University than at Minnesota State University Moorhead (about $7,572 more per year; $18,000.00 vs. $10,428.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at Minnesota State University Moorhead than at Framingham State University (91% vs. 86%).
- The average total grant financial aid received by Framingham State University students is 75.9% larger than aid received by Minnesota State University Moorhead students ($11,338 vs. $6,446).

Framingham State University vs. MSU Moorhead Graduation Outcomes Comparison
How do outcomes compare for Framingham State University and MSU Moorhead?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).
- Framingham State University's six-year graduation rate (52%) is higher than Minnesota State University Moorhead's (45%).
- Graduates from Framingham State University earn a median of about $5,200 more per year than MSU Moorhead graduates about ten years after starting college ($47,600 vs. $42,400),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
- Among federal student loan borrowers, Minnesota State University Moorhead graduates have a $2,429 lower median loan debt than Framingham State University graduates ($22,276 vs. $24,705).
- Among borrowers, MSU Moorhead graduates have an estimated $25 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than Framingham State University graduates ($230 vs. $255).
- More Framingham State University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former MSU Moorhead students, three years after graduation. (73% vs. 65%)
